Free trial
When AlwaysReady launches, every new customer will start with a free 14-day trial — full access, no credit card required, no obligation. We are launching once CQC publishes the new Adult Social Care Assessment Framework, expected in autumn 2026. If you would like early access, join the waitlist.
Free trial FAQs
When will the free trial be available?
AlwaysReady is built around the new CQC Adult Social Care Assessment Framework, which is expected in autumn 2026. Free trials will open to new customers as soon as the framework is published. Join the waitlist to be the first to know.
How long will the free trial be?
The free trial will last 14 days, with full access to the platform and no restrictions.
Will I need a credit card to sign up?
No. You will be able to start your free trial without entering any payment details.
What will be included in the trial?
You will get full access to the AlwaysReady platform, including document management, audit tracking, task delegation, and compliance oversight across the five Key Questions.
What happens when the trial ends?
At the end of your 14-day trial, you will be invited to subscribe. If you choose not to continue, your access will simply end. There is no automatic charge and no obligation.
